Zika Virus Guidance
Due to the recent public health emergency regarding Zika virus and the American Society for Reproductive Medicine's recently issued Guidance for Providers Caring for Women and Men of Reproductive Age with Possible Zika Virus Exposure, ReproTech is requesting clearer documentation of the potentially infectious status of specimens being transferred to our storage centers. We are updating our Specimen Transfer Data form to include new questions which communicate the risk associated with Zika virus, West Nile virus, Ebola virus as well as other relevant communicable disease agents. Our patient Registration forms and Transfer From ReproTech forms are also in the process of being updated.
 
ReproTech encourages clinics to develop internal policies for the screening of  patients and donors for possible infectious disease risk. ReproTech will segregate and store per our Potentially Infectious program when clients indicate that they have lived or traveled to areas of active disease transmission for Zika Virus, Ebola or other disease within 12 months of collection of specimens or creation of embryos. The CDC has identified geographic areas of
travel risk, a page specifically for Zika, and information regarding travel and/or residence in Mexico.
 
Specimens from individuals who are deemed at-risk for possible Zika Virus infections as per the CDC, will be segregated and stored per our Potentially Infectious program.  However we will access PI fees only to those specimens from individuals who have had a diagnosis of Zika Virus infection either by a medical doctor or through a diagnostic or screening test.
 
From time to time we can expect outbreaks of other diseases throughout the world.  Some of these will potentially impact the treatment of IVF patients, such as the Ebola outbreak in 2014. While the U.S. recorded a minimal number of Ebola cases in 2014 and 2015, the fact remains that there is a risk of transmission through semen, and therefore proper screening of specimens determined to be at risk is important.  While the FDA has not issued guidance on Ebola Virus as it pertains to donor tissue, the AATB has revised its standards to address Ebola Virus transmission. ReproTech will be following those standards.
